What you see is the end result of the work I did.

I gently cleaned off as much rust & grime as "The Bartenders Friend" scrubbing powder, a brass-bristle brush, and a Brillo pad would get, then rinsed and dried them. I sharpened and stropped them so they all shave hair from your forearm very easily. Finally, I polished them with an automotive grade, stainless steel polish, then wiped them with a soft dry cloth.
